Applying for the Fulbright Scholarship in Bangladesh is a highly competitive yet rewarding process that offers Bangladeshi students and professionals the opportunity to pursue advanced studies, research, or teaching in the United States. To begin, candidates must carefully review the eligibility criteria, which typically include Bangladeshi citizenship, a strong academic background, and proficiency in English. The application process involves submitting a detailed online application, including academic transcripts, letters of recommendation, a statement of purpose, and a research proposal if applicable. Prospective applicants should also prepare for the TOEFL and GRE/GMAT exams, as these scores are often required. Additionally, demonstrating leadership potential, community involvement, and a clear commitment to contributing to Bangladesh’s development upon return are crucial. The Fulbright Commission in Bangladesh provides resources and workshops to guide applicants, and early preparation is key to crafting a compelling application that stands out in this prestigious program.

Eligibility Criteria: Check age, academic, and professional requirements for Bangladeshi Fulbright applicants

The Fulbright Scholarship program in Bangladesh is highly competitive and seeks exceptional individuals with a strong academic background and a commitment to making a positive impact. Understanding the eligibility criteria is crucial for Bangladeshi applicants to ensure they meet the program's requirements. The Fulbright Commission in Bangladesh sets specific guidelines regarding age, academic qualifications, and professional experience.

Age Requirement: Unlike some scholarship programs, the Fulbright Scholarship does not impose a strict age limit for Bangladeshi applicants. However, it is generally expected that candidates will have completed their undergraduate studies and possess a certain level of maturity and professional experience. While there is no upper age limit, applicants are typically in the early to mid-stages of their careers, demonstrating a clear trajectory of academic and professional growth.

Academic Eligibility: Academic excellence is a cornerstone of the Fulbright Scholarship. Bangladeshi applicants must hold a bachelor's degree from a recognized university in Bangladesh or an equivalent institution abroad. The degree should be in a relevant field related to the proposed area of study or research for the Fulbright program. A strong academic record, typically evidenced by a high-grade point average (GPA) or its equivalent, is essential. Applicants are often required to provide transcripts and may need to meet specific GPA thresholds, which can vary depending on the field of study.

Furthermore, applicants intending to pursue a master's or doctoral degree through the Fulbright Scholarship should demonstrate a clear academic rationale for their proposed course of study. This includes outlining how the chosen program aligns with their academic background, research interests, and long-term career goals. For those applying for the Fulbright Foreign Student Program, a strong command of the English language is mandatory, often proven through standardized test scores like the TOEFL or IELTS.

Professional Experience: In addition to academic prowess, the Fulbright Scholarship values practical experience and a demonstrated commitment to one's field. Bangladeshi applicants are expected to have relevant professional experience, which can include employment, internships, research projects, or community engagement. The duration and nature of this experience may vary depending on the applicant's career stage. For instance, recent graduates might showcase internships or research assistantships, while mid-career professionals should highlight their industry expertise and leadership roles.

The Fulbright Commission encourages applicants to provide a comprehensive overview of their professional journey, explaining how their experiences have shaped their goals and how the scholarship will contribute to their future endeavors. This includes detailing any publications, presentations, or significant projects that showcase the applicant's expertise and potential for growth in their chosen field. Meeting these eligibility criteria is the first step towards a successful Fulbright application, ensuring that Bangladeshi candidates are well-prepared and competitive in the selection process.

Required Documents: List of essential documents needed for Fulbright Bangladesh application

When applying for the Fulbright Scholarship in Bangladesh, it is crucial to gather and prepare a set of essential documents that demonstrate your eligibility, academic achievements, and potential for success. The application process is highly competitive, and submitting a complete and well-organized set of documents is vital to ensure your application is considered. Below is a detailed list of the required documents for the Fulbright Bangladesh application.

Academic Transcripts and Certificates

One of the primary requirements is submitting official academic transcripts and certificates from all post-secondary institutions attended. These documents should detail your coursework, grades, and degrees earned. Ensure that transcripts are in English or accompanied by certified translations. For Bangladeshi applicants, this typically includes Higher Secondary Certificate (HSC) and Bachelor’s degree transcripts. If you are currently enrolled in a program, provide transcripts up to the most recent semester. These documents are critical for evaluating your academic background and readiness for the Fulbright program.

Standardized Test Scores

Fulbright Bangladesh often requires applicants to submit standardized test scores, such as the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L) or the International English Language Testing System (IELTS), to prove English language proficiency. Additionally, Graduate Record Examination (GRE) or Graduate Management Admission Test (GMAT) scores may be required for certain fields of study. Check the specific requirements for your chosen program, as score thresholds may vary. Official score reports must be sent directly from the testing agency to the Fulbright Commission.

Letters of Recommendation

Three letters of recommendation are typically required for the Fulbright Bangladesh application. These should be from individuals who can speak to your academic abilities, professional achievements, and personal character. Recommenders are often professors, employers, or mentors who have worked closely with you. Provide them with clear instructions and ample time to submit their letters through the online application portal. Strong recommendations can significantly enhance your application by providing insights into your qualifications and potential.

Statement of Purpose and Study Objectives

A well-crafted Statement of Purpose (SOP) is a cornerstone of your application. This essay should outline your academic and career goals, explain why you are a strong candidate for the Fulbright Scholarship, and detail how the program aligns with your aspirations. Additionally, a separate Study Objectives essay may be required, focusing on your proposed research or study plan in the U.S. Both documents should be concise, clear, and tailored to the Fulbright program’s objectives.

Curriculum Vitae (CV) or Resume

A comprehensive CV or resume is essential to highlight your educational background, work experience, publications, awards, and other relevant achievements. Ensure your CV is up-to-date and formatted professionally. Include details such as internships, volunteer work, and leadership roles that demonstrate your skills and commitment to your field. This document provides a snapshot of your qualifications and helps the selection committee assess your suitability for the scholarship.

Passport and Photograph

A valid passport is required for identification purposes. Ensure your passport has at least six months of validity beyond your intended period of stay in the U.S. Additionally, submit a recent passport-sized photograph that meets the specified dimensions and background requirements. These documents are necessary for administrative and visa processing purposes.

By meticulously preparing these essential documents, you can strengthen your Fulbright Bangladesh application and increase your chances of securing this prestigious scholarship. Pay close attention to deadlines and submission guidelines to ensure a smooth application process.

Interview Preparation: Strategies to excel in Fulbright scholarship interviews in Bangladesh

When preparing for the Fulbright scholarship interview in Bangladesh, it's essential to understand the selection committee's expectations. The interview is a critical component of the application process, as it allows the committee to assess your personality, motivation, and fit for the program. To excel in the interview, start by thoroughly researching the Fulbright program, its mission, and the specific requirements for Bangladeshi applicants. Familiarize yourself with the application materials you submitted, including your personal statement, research proposal, and letters of recommendation. This will enable you-to reconnect with your goals, aspirations, and the key points you want to convey during the interview.

A crucial aspect of interview preparation is practicing your responses to common questions. Anticipate questions related to your academic background, research interests, career goals, and how the Fulbright scholarship aligns with your objectives. Prepare concise, clear, and confident answers that highlight your strengths, achievements, and passion for your field. In Bangladesh, it's also important to demonstrate your understanding of the local context, including social, economic, and cultural issues, and how your proposed research or study can contribute to addressing these challenges. Engage in mock interviews with mentors, professors, or peers to simulate the interview environment, receive feedback, and refine your responses.

To make a lasting impression, focus on showcasing your unique qualities, experiences, and perspectives. Share anecdotes, examples, or stories that illustrate your leadership skills, community involvement, or problem-solving abilities. Be prepared to discuss any gaps or weaknesses in your application, such as a low GPA or limited research experience, and explain how you plan to overcome these challenges. In Bangladesh, where competition for the Fulbright scholarship is intense, it's vital to demonstrate your resilience, adaptability, and commitment to making a positive impact in your community and beyond. Highlight any relevant extracurricular activities, volunteer work, or professional experiences that have shaped your worldview and motivated you to pursue this opportunity.

Non-verbal communication plays a significant role in interview success. Dress professionally, maintain eye contact, and use appropriate body language to convey confidence and enthusiasm. Be mindful of cultural norms and etiquette in Bangladesh, such as greeting the interviewers with respect and humility. Listen attentively to the interviewers' questions, and take a moment to gather your thoughts before responding. If you're unsure about a question, don't hesitate to ask for clarification. Show genuine interest in the Fulbright program and the opportunity to represent Bangladesh as a scholar. By combining thorough preparation, confident communication, and cultural sensitivity, you'll be well on your way to excelling in the Fulbright scholarship interview in Bangladesh.
